Suzy and her husband were poised for a year of traveling Europe and Africa in 2020. They had donated all their things, sold their cars, and gave up their apartment before heading to Morocco to begin their year-long journey. Only six weeks into their trip, COVID-19 started to take hold, forcing them to quickly adapt.

The couple almost got trapped in Spain as flights to the US were being canceled. They managed to get a flight to the UK just in time to catch one of the last flights back to the US before almost all air traffic stopped in March.

“It was crazy coming back to the Houston area not having a place to live in the middle of the pandemic. And we couldn’t stay with family or friends because we didn’t know if we were carriers. Thankfully former neighbors offered us their home since they were gone for a while. We were able to quarantine there until we could get our own. It was a bit like living Survivor and The Amazing Race all in one. We were just one step ahead of this ‘avalanche!’”

Suzy, a retired corporate professional, has always been an avid traveler and learner. Her corporate travel routine contributed to weight gain due to the unhealthy food options available.

“I think I’ve flown more than some flight attendants. When you eat out on business every week your weight balloons. No matter how good you are trying to be, you are going to gain weight because restaurants use a lot of salt, sugar, and fat. No matter what I did I couldn’t lose weight. I probably put on more weight than I should have but I never had a weight problem until I hit a certain age. And every time we go on a vacation of course we eat and drink. Then I feel guilty I put on weight. In the pandemic I thought maybe this is a time we focus on our health, eating right, and exercise.”

Suzy first sparked her interest in health after watching “Code Blue” and “Forks Over Knives.” Her doctor had recommended cholesterol meds prior to their trip, and while the meds helped, she wanted to manage her health naturally. The pandemic provided an opportunity to focus on her health, resulting in a significant drop in her cholesterol levels and weight loss.

“It’s amazing what my health journey has done. My energy levels are back to where they had always been in the past. So I wanted to give back through the GetSetUp Ambassador program. It’s right up my alley to talk about my journey.”
